Taxonomical Classification

This plant belongs to the kingdom Plantae and the phylum Streptophyta, falling under the class Equisetopsida and subclass Magnoliidae. Within the order Lamiales, it is classified under the family Acanthaceae. Finally, its taxonomic identity is established within the genus Ruspolia as Ruspolia hypocrateriformis.

Distribution

This plant, known as Ruspolia hypocrateriformis, is found across several specific regions in West Tropical Africa. Its geographical range includes the coastal and inland territories of Ghana and Guinea-Bissau. Furthermore, the species is documented to grow within the borders of Guinea. The distribution also extends into the more northern reaches of the region, specifically within Mali. Finally, the presence of this medicinal plant is confirmed in the large West African nation of Nigeria.

Ecology

The ecology of Ruspolia hypocrateriformis is defined by its specific niche within coastal bushland ecosystems, where it is predominantly found growing on coral substrates. This plant occupies a distinct altitudinal band, ranging from a minimum elevation of 460 m AMSL to a maximum elevation of 1065 m AMSL. Its presence in these coastal bushland environments suggests an adaptation to the unique soil chemistry and drainage patterns provided by coral-based terrains within this specific elevational range.

Life history

The life history of Ruspoliia hypocrateriformis is characterized by a perennial lifecycle, allowing the plant to persist through multiple growing seasons. In terms of its structural growth habits and ecological positioning, the species exhibits dual life form classifications, manifesting as both a phanerophyte and a nanophanerophyte.

Morphology

The morphology of Ruspolia hypocrateriformis is characterized by a woody, shrub-like growth form that functions as a self-supporting organism. The plant exhibits a terrestrial habit, typically growing in non-aquatic environments, and maintains an independent lifestyle without acting as a parasite. In terms of physical dimensions, it reaches a height ranging from a minimum of approximately 0.91 meters to a maximum of 3 meters. Its structural development is defined by its woody nature, providing the necessary stability for its shrubby stature within its natural habitat.
